A is an idealized solid object in which the distance between any two given points remains constant over time, regardless of the external forces applied to it. Rigid Dynamics is the study of the motion of these bodies under the influence of forces and torques. Core Mathematical Concepts

The books on Rigid Dynamics , authored primarily by Dr. P.P. Gupta , G.S. Malik , and Sanjay Gupta , are widely used academic texts for undergraduate (Honours) and postgraduate students in Indian universities, as well as for competitive exams like IAS and PCS . These books are typically divided into two volumes, covering both foundational and advanced topics in analytical mechanics.
